Design & presentation layouts for galleries

Each share link can use one of three presentation modes - in addition to custom link specific or global branding.

Three modes (Presentation Layout tab)

design modes.jpg
  • Default — the standard review gallery with thumbnails, ratings, flags, and comments.

  • Design (Masonry) — a styled, compact masonry layout for browsing.

  • Portfolio — full-screen, immersive view-only experience for showcasing finished work.

Design mode settings

In this mode you can create a custom masonry grid for desktop and mobile separately for more a website style of view with a nice grid and large images, better suitable for presentation. You can customize the looks in the settings

design-collaboration-mode.jpg
  • Dark mode on/off

  • Direction — vertical or horizontal scrolling

  • Border radius of thumbnails

  • Columns — separate values for desktop and mobile

  • Gap — separate values for desktop and mobile

Portfolio mode settings

Portfolio mode is one that shows your image as a vertical or horizontal gallery, and is really more about visual presentation where you can present project with Intro text a title, and image as shown one by and full screen. This view can also be customized.

presentation.jpg
  • Hero image — upload a new one or pick any file from the project

  • Hero focus point — control which part of the hero is centered

  • Title with adjustable position

  • Intro text

  • Logo

  • Dark mode on/off
